The Importance of an Emergency Car Locksmith

An emergency situation car locksmith is a specific expert trained to deal with a vast array of automotive lock concerns quickly and efficiently. These experts are geared up with the most recent tools and techniques to unlock your car, replicate keys, and even program key fobs, all without triggering damage to your vehicle. In circumstances where you might be stranded, an emergency car locksmith can be a lifesaver, ensuring you return on the road as soon as possible.

Typical Reasons for Calling an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Locked Keys Inside the Car

    • This is among the most typical reasons people find themselves in requirement of an emergency situation car locksmith. It's simple to lock your keys in the car, especially if you're in a rush or sidetracked.
  2. Lost or Stolen Car Keys

    • Losing or having your car keys stolen can be a significant inconvenience and a security threat. An emergency situation car locksmith can offer instant support to secure your vehicle and replace the lost or stolen keys.
  3. Key Fob Malfunction

    • Modern vehicles typically include key fobs that can malfunction due to battery concerns, water damage, or general wear and tear. A locksmith can diagnose the issue and supply an option, including reprogramming or changing the fob.
  4. Broken Lock Cylinder

    • With time, the lock cylinder in your car can break or break. An emergency situation car locksmith can repair or replace the cylinder, guaranteeing your car stays secure.
  5. Frozen Locks

    • In cooler environments, locks can freeze, making it impossible to open your car. A locksmith has the competence to securely thaw and unlock frozen locks.

What to Expect When You Call an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Initial Contact

    • When you call an emergency car locksmith, you'll likely speak to a dispatcher who will gather standard details about your situation, such as your place, the kind of car, and the particular problem you're dealing with.
  2. Dispatch and Arrival Time

    • The dispatcher will dispatch a locksmith to your area. Most reliable services objective to show up within 30 minutes to an hour. However, wait times can vary depending on the need and the locksmith's availability.
  3. Assessment and Service

    • As soon as the locksmith arrives, they will assess the situation and supply you with a price quote of the cost and time required to deal with the issue. They will then use their specialized tools to unlock your car, replicate keys, or repair the lock.
  4. Payment and Documentation

    • After the service is completed, the locksmith will supply you with a comprehensive invoice. Payment techniques can vary, however the majority of locksmiths accept money, charge card, and digital payments. It's also a great idea to request a receipt and any needed paperwork, especially if you need to file an insurance claim.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does an emergency situation car locksmith service cost?

  • A: The cost can vary depending upon the service required, the place, and the time of day. Typically, you can expect to pay between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for an emergency situation unlock. More intricate services, such as key duplication or lock replacement, may cost more.

Q: Can an emergency situation car locksmith aid if my key fob is dead?

  • A: Yes, many emergency car locksmith professionals are equipped to manage key fob issues. They can replace the battery, reprogram the fob, and even replace the entire fob if required.

Q: What should I do if I can't discover my car keys and I think they might be inside the car?

  • A: If you're uncertain whether your keys are inside the car, attempt checking out the windows for any signs of the keys. If you can't see them, and you're particular they are within, call an emergency situation car locksmith. They can safely unlock your car without causing damage.

Q: Is it legal for an emergency situation car locksmith to open my car without a key?

  • A: Yes, it is legal for a certified and bonded emergency car locksmith to open your car without a key. However, they might need you to offer proof of ownership, such as a driver's license or a vehicle registration.

Q: How can I avoid the need for an emergency car locksmith?

  • A: To decrease the threat of needing an emergency car locksmith, consider the following pointers:
    • Keep a Spare Key: Store a spare key in a safe and secure place, such as a safe or with a relied on buddy.
    • Regular Maintenance: Have your car's locks and key fobs checked routinely to capture any concerns before they become emergencies.
    • Key Fob Battery Check: Regularly inspect the battery in your key fob and replace it when needed.
    • Keyless Entry: Consider buying a keyless entry system for your car, which can decrease the danger of locking yourself out.

Q: Can an emergency car locksmith work on all types of automobiles?

  • A: Most emergency car locksmiths are trained to work on a vast array of vehicles, including modern-day automobiles with complex key fobs and older models with easier locks. However, some focus on specific makes and models, so it's an excellent concept to check their competence before reserving a service.
